About The Position

This role is responsible for the day-to-day operations of the Table Games. The individual will deal cards, sell chips, pay customers, collect bets, and verify fills/credits. When acting as a Floor Supervisor, the role involves monitoring subordinate performance, approving and overseeing count table inventory, facilitating chip replenishment, supervising card issuance, instructing personnel on table assignments, handling guest complaints, and maintaining the integrity of Table Games. The Floor Supervisor also assists the Shift Manager with gaming operations and can perform duties assigned by the Shift Manager. When acting as a Dealer, the individual will perform all duties and responsibilities of a Poker and 21 Dealer. This position directly supervises dealers and carries out supervisory responsibilities in accordance with organizational policies, procedures, and applicable laws, including planning, assigning, and directing work; providing input on performance appraisals; rewarding and disciplining employees; and addressing complaints and resolving problems. A strong understanding of the Anti-Money Laundering (AML) Program and its regulations is required for both roles.
